The Google Pixel 5 has a score of 89, which is better than the Google Nexus 5's global score of 76. The Google Pixel 5 body is newer and just a little thinner, but somewhat heavier than Google Nexus 5. Google Pixel 5 features a little better processing power than Google Nexus 5, because although it has doesn't have an extra graphics processing unit, it also counts with a greater amount of RAM and a larger number of cores.
Google Nexus 5 counts with a sharper screen than Google Pixel 5, because although it has a bit smaller screen and a bit worse 1920 x 1080px resolution, it also counts with a just a bit more pixels per display inch. Google Pixel 5 captures greater photos and videos than Google Nexus 5, because it has a back camera with a much better 12.2 MP resolution, a much larger diafragm aperture to capture better images in low light environments, a way bigger back camera sensor capturing much higher quality videos and pictures and a much better 3840x2160 video definition.
The Google Pixel 5 counts with a much better storage capacity for applications and games than Google Nexus 5, because it has 128 GB internal storage. The Google Pixel 5 has a very superior battery lifetime than Google Nexus 5, because it has 4080mAh of battery capacity instead of 2300mAh.
The Google Pixel 5 is a bit more expensive than the Google Nexus 5, but you can get a better phone for that extra money.
